METCALF v. EASTMAN


228 S.W.2d 490 (1950)

METCALF et al. v. EASTMAN et al.

Supreme Court of Tennessee.

March 17, 1950.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John W. Loch, William F. Murrah, Larry B. Creson, Memphis, amici curiae, for appellant.

Winchester & Bearman, Memphis, for Lamar F. Graves.


TOMLINSON, Justice.

An opinion discussing the particular facts of this case has been filed, but publication of that opinion is deemed unnecessary except upon two propositions of law. Hence, this separate opinion dealing alone with those questions of law is likewise filed, and for publication.
